Musi, National Geographic This Month in Photo of the Day: National Geographic Magazine Features A woman milks a mare in the village of Kogershin in southern Kazakhstan. Recent archaeological studies have shown that the Botai people of the Eurasian steppes were the first to actively domesticate horses, 5,500 years ago. ![]() |
